Abstract:Testosterone substitution and replacement therapy is effective for managing testosterone deficiency. Traditional routes of administration include oral, nasal, transdermal, and intramuscular. Scrotal application of testosterone cream has been made recently available. Physician’s choice of one preparation over another is based on testosterone bioavailability, side effect profile and ability to achieve therapeutic levels.
